  Education about Cambodia
Slide-Talks
We have many speakers available. Please contact us with your particular needs. The founder of Friendship with Cambodia, Bhavia Wagner, is one of our speakers and is the author of Soul Survivors - Stories of Women and Children. She can address a wide range of topics relating to Cambodia including history, culture and society. Other speakers can be arranged; please contact us with your particular needs
Curriculum and Teacher Training Workshops
Nine lesson plans accompany Soul Survivors. The subjects are: Cambodian history, genocide, human rights, sweatshops, war and peace, artists and culture, powerful women, landmines and refugees. They are available at Northern Illinois University's Center for Southeast Asian Studies website: teacher resources . We also give teacher-training workshops.
Photo Exhibit about Landmines in Cambodia
Valentina DuBasky’s collection of forty powerful photos with captions is available for display.
Cambodian Culture Kits
A collection of beautiful items from Cambodia that represent many aspects of the culture and are appealing to children. Included are a doll in traditional dress, small leather shadow puppet, mask of a giant - a small replica of those used by traditional dancers, temple rubbing from Angkor Wat, kroma traditional checkered scarf, a rice spoon carved from a coconut tree, a fancy basket woven from palm leaves, angkunh seeds for the traditional New Year's game, a Cambodian environmental book A Walk in the Forest in English and Khmer identifying Cambodian wildlife, a silver container like those used for betel nut, miniature woven fishing baskets and picture postcards of Cambodian children and life. Descriptive text is included. Kits are for rent ($20 plus shipping) or sale ($75 plus shipping).
